The Creality Ender 3 Pro 3D Printer

The Creality Ender 3 Pro 3D Printer is an excellent choice for those who wish to dip their toes into the 3D printing game. It is available on Banggood for just over $200 and boasts a 220x220x250mm build volume. The sturdy metal frame ensures stability and allows you to produce high-quality prints with minimal vibrations, making it perfect for producing complex 3D models. The printer is easy to assemble and saw a massive surge in popularity in 2018 when YouTube star Maker's Muse praised its capability to print detailed and precise 3D models.

The Creality CR-10 V3 3D Printer

The Creality CR-10 V3 3D Printer is a newer model and comes with a few enticing upgrades. It retails for around $500 and has a 300x300x400mm build volume. The build plate is heated, allowing the 3D object to stick to the print bed and prevent any warping. The upgraded BL-touch auto bed leveling ensures the nozzle is at your desired height, and the filament run-out detector halts the printer when it is running out of filament. The printer also has a resume function that resumes printing after a power cut or broken filament causes the printing to stop. The CR-10 V3 is ideal for printing larger models and is a perfect choice for both beginners and experienced users.

The Anycubic Photon S UV Resin 3D Printer

The Anycubic Photon S UV resin 3d printer is a unique 3D printer that uses resin rather than filament. It retails for around $320, making it a reasonable option for those who want to experiment with resin printing. Compared to the fused filament fabrication (FFF) printers mentioned above, this resin printing process is messy, time-consuming, and requires more skill. However, the finished product is a highly-detailed and precise print. The build volume of the Anycubic Photon S is modest, with a 115x65x155mm work area, but the quality of the prints it produces is worth investing the time and effort.
